Web17 jan. 2024 · This first list of root words are words which can be used alone or with a prefix or suffix added on. Normal – this word means standard. Some of the prefixes and suffixes which can be added are as follows; abnormal, paranormal, normalise. Might – this word refers to strength.

WebHere are five examples of Greek and Latin root words, and the English words that "grow" from them. Bene - good (Latin). Bene fit, bene factor, ben ign, bene ficial. Carn - flesh or meat (Latin). Carn ivorous, carn ivore, carn al, rein carn ation. Micro - tiny (Greek).
